目录标题一、相关推荐二、基本架构图:三、集群模式1、单Master模式(这种单节点的理论上不叫集群)2、多Master模式3、多Master多Slave模式(异步)4、多Master多Slave模式(同步)5、开始搭建(多Master多Slave模式)5.1、准备(!!搭建失败了)5.2、修改Brocker配置文件5.3、启动四、消息发送样例1、导入pom依赖2、运行测试五、rocketmq的工
mq集群方式搭建有段时间没写这些技术文章了, 今天抽空写一点,不然自己都快忘记了 这篇文章记录了rocketmq 集群方式搭建的过程, 也是自己半天的成果记录吧! 感兴趣的朋友点个赞在走呗!好了,废话不多,下面开搞。本文章参考 这个博客文章编写准备工作第一步:关闭要搭建的所有机器的防火墙 第二步:每台机器执行下如下步骤[root@ma01 ~]# vim /etc/sysconfig/selinu
##角色介绍 Producer:消息的发送者; 举例:发信者 Consumer:消息接收者;举例:收信者 Broker:暂存和传输消息;举例:邮局 NameServer:管理Broker;举例:各个邮局的管理机构 Topic:区分消息的种类; 一个发送者可以发送消息给一个或者多个Topic;一个消息 ...
转载 2021-09-17 16:49:00
198阅读
2评论
简单研究下其集群策略以及集群搭建方式。 参考: https://github.com/apache/rocketmq/blob/master/docs/cn/operation.md 1. 集群架构图 2. 数据复制与刷盘策略 复制策略: 指的是broker的主从节点之间的数据同步方式,分为同步复制
原创 2022-01-18 13:53:10
989阅读
RocketMQ搭建分为4种方式 单Master模式:风险大,宕机或重启服务不可用 多Master模式:单台宕机,整体服务不受影响,但此节点上未消费的消息在节点恢复之前不可被消费 多Master多Slave模式(异步):因为是异步复制,主备有短暂消息延迟(毫秒级),Master宕机,磁盘损坏情况下会
1、RocketMQ介绍1.1.简介RocketMQ是一款分布式、队列模型的消息中间件,具有以下特点:能够保证严格的消息顺序提供丰富的消息拉取模式高效的订阅者水平扩展能力实时的消息订阅机制亿级消息堆积能力选用理由:强调集群无单点,可扩展,任意一点高可用,水平可扩展。海量消息堆积能力,消息堆积后,写入低延迟。支持上万个队列消息失败重试机制消息可查询开源社区活跃成熟度(经过双十一考验)1.2.关键概念
转载 2017-12-24 17:32:27
951阅读
纯粹是为了记录搭建的过程。忘了就翻来看看。RocketMQ部署类型单个Master单机模式,即只有一个Broker,如果Broker宕机了,会导致RocketMQ服务不可用,不推荐使用.多Master模式组成一个集群,集群每个节点都是Master节点,配置简单,性能也是最高,某节点宕机重启不会影响RocketMQ服务,缺点就是如果某个节点宕机了,会导致该节点未被消费的消息在在节点恢复前不可订阅.多
转载 2021-06-06 18:40:03
609阅读
目录​​1 RocketMQ集群分类​​​​2 RocketMQ集群特征​​​​3 rocketmq-console集群监控平台搭建​​ 1 RocketMQ集群分类单机 一个broker提供服务(宕机后服务瘫痪)集群 多个broker提供服务(单机宕机后消息无法及时被消费)多个master多个slave master到slave消息同步方式为同步(较异步方式性能略低,消息无
1. RocketMQ集群搭建 1.1 各角色介绍 Producer:消息的发送者;举例:发信者 Consumer:消息接收者;举例:收信者 Broker:暂存和传输消息;举例:邮局 NameServer:管理Broker;举例:各个邮局的管理机构 Topic:区分消息的种类;一个发送者可以发送消息
转载 2020-11-30 18:39:00
99阅读
2评论
各角色介绍Producer:消息的发送者;举例:发信者Consumer:消息接收者;举例:收信者Broker:暂存和传输消息;举例:邮局NameServer:管理Broker;举例:各个邮局的管理机构Topic:区分消息的种类;一个发送者可以发送消息给一个或者多个Topic;一个消息的接收者可以订阅一个或者多个Topic消息Message Queue:相当于是Topic的分区;用于并行发送和接收消息Producer将消息发送给Broker,会先询问NameServer,让NameServe
原创 2022-12-01 17:07:41
62阅读
一、环境及准备 集群环境: 软件版本: 部署前操作: 安装配置Java环境 配置hosts 二、RocketMQ简介 1.集群方式: 单Master方式 多Master模式
原创 2024-09-26 12:28:01
359阅读
简易搭建RocketMQ集群学习搭建rocketmq的各类集群部署搭建方式,部分内容参考官网。准备首先,来到rocketmq官网下载安装包。RocketMQ。下载完成后,解压安装包。### 解压rocketmq包 $ unzip rocketmq-all-4.7.1-bin-release.zip ### 查看,得到如下文件夹 $ ls rocketmq-all-4.7.1-bin-release
转载 2023-08-06 13:22:04
125阅读
文章目录RocketMQ各部分角色RocketMQ集群配置和部署实战集群查看方式Broker配置参数介绍 RocketMQ各部分角色NameServer,Broker,Producer,Consumer类比邮政系统,Producer是发信人;Consumer是收信人;Broker是负责暂存、传输信件的邮局;NameServer是负责协调各邮局的管理机构。启动RocketMQ的顺序是先启动Nam
 目录角色介绍集群搭建方式集群特点集群模式单Master模式多Master模式多Master多Slave模式(异步)多Master多Slave模式(同步)双主双从集群搭建总体架构集群工作流程服务器环境(这里由于电脑内存有限,使用两台虚拟机的服务器来搭建,固定服务器的IP,具体搭建过程详见:Linux搭建RocketMQ)修改服务器Host信息防火墙配置Broker配置文件服务器:192.
目录 一、部署架构二、环境准备三、部署nameServera、机器Ab、机器B四、部署broker a、机器A配置b、机器B配置五、启动broker六、安装console客户端一、部署架构本次搭建RocketMQ集群是双主双从的高可用模式,目前因为机器有限,所有使用的是两台Linux服务器。服务器名称ip角色机器A192.168.0.1nameServer、master:br
转载 2023-12-17 12:08:24
153阅读
环境搭建第9篇rocketmq集群文章,方便学习中复现和使用,时间宝贵,踩坑
原创 2022-12-31 21:32:21
328阅读
为什么使用RocketMQ?      RocketMQ是一款分布式、队列模型的消息中间件,是由阿里巴巴团队设计的,具有以下特点:1、亿级消息堆积能力,消息堆积后,写入低延迟。2、支持重试机制3、支持持久化机制4、支持Topic与Queue两种模式5、能够保证严格的消息顺序、事务消息6、强调集群无单点,可扩展7、丰富的消息拉取模式8、历经
1、RocketMQ消息队列基础概念NameServer: 提供轻量级的服务发现和路由。 每个 NameServer 记录完整的路由信息,提供等效的读写服务,并支持快速存储扩展。Broker: 通过提供轻量级的 Topic 和 Queue 机制来处理消息存储,同时支持推(push)和拉(pull)模式以及主从结构的容错机制。Producer:生产者,产生消息的实例,拥有相同 Producer Gr
文章目录1、机器环境2、创建用户3、系统配置免密登录关闭防火墙4、安装java5、安装RocketMQ6、配置RocketMQ集群1、配置第一组broker-a7、启动RocketMQ1、先启动nameServer。2、再启动broker3、启动状态检查4、测试mqadmin管理工具**Topic相关**:**集群相关****Broker相关****消息相关****消费者和消费者组相关**连接相
RocketMQ-集群搭建1.集群搭建方式1.集群特点NameServer是一个几乎无状态节点,可集群部署,节点之间无任何信息同步。Broker部署相对复杂,Broker分为Master与Slave,一个Master可以对应多个Slave,但是一个Slave只能对应一个Master,Master与Slave的对应关系通过指定相同的BrokerName,不同的BrokerId来定义,BrokerId
转载 2024-03-27 13:18:16
277阅读
  • 1
  • 2
  • 3
  • 4
  • 5